What Does Underfloor Heating Servicing Involve?
Underfloor heating servicing is not a single standard job — what’s checked depends on whether you have an electric or hydronic (water-based) system, how old the installation is, and whether you’ve noticed any issues.
For a water-based (hydronic) underfloor heating system, a full service will typically include:
- Checking system pressure and topping up if needed
- Inspecting the manifold for leaks, corrosion, or flow issues
- Checking and cleaning the pump and actuators
- Testing all zone controls and thermostats
- Checking flow rates across each circuit
- Flushing and inhibiting the system if water quality has deteriorated
- Inspecting the boiler connection (for wet systems fed from a boiler)
For an electric underfloor heating system, servicing focuses on:
- Testing the heating element resistance (to detect early damage)
- Checking the thermostat and programmer are calibrated correctly
- Inspecting the electrical connections at the stat and consumer unit
- Testing floor sensor accuracy (if fitted)
What a service won’t always include
If the pipes or cables are embedded in screed, a service cannot physically inspect them — it checks everything accessible at the manifold, thermostat, and pump level. If there’s a fault in the floor itself, specialist leak detection or electrical testing will be needed as a separate job.
How Often Should You Service Underfloor Heating?
For most homes in Sheffield and surrounding areas, the recommended intervals are:
- Water-based systems: Annual service, ideally in late summer before you need it for the heating season
- Electric systems: Every 2–3 years unless you notice a problem, or annually if the system is older than 10 years
A lot of homeowners skip servicing because the system “seems fine.” The problem is that underfloor heating faults develop slowly — by the time something is noticeably wrong, the damage is often more extensive than it would have been with early intervention.
If you have a wet system connected to a boiler, the boiler service and underfloor heating service are sometimes done together. However, they require different checks, so it’s worth confirming your engineer is covering both rather than just the boiler.
Inherited a property with underfloor heating?
If you’ve moved into a home and don’t have service records, get the system inspected before winter — especially for water-based systems. Old inhibitor, blocked manifold ports, or a failing pump are all things that become obvious during an inspection but cause serious problems if left.
Electric vs Water Underfloor Heating: Different Maintenance Needs
Electric underfloor heating
Electric systems use heating cables or matting embedded in the floor. They’re simpler mechanically — no pump, no manifold, no pipes to pressurise.
The main risks are damage to the heating element (often from later drilling or renovation work), thermostat failure, or floor sensor issues. These are generally lower-maintenance systems, but when something does go wrong, it can require lifting floor coverings to access the element.
Checking the element resistance annually with a multimeter is a simple way to spot early-stage damage before it becomes a full failure.
Water-based (hydronic) underfloor heating
Water systems are more complex and have more components that can wear or fail: pumps, actuators, manifold valves, zone controls, and the pipework itself. They’re generally more efficient for larger properties or whole-house heating, but they need more consistent maintenance.
Inhibitor levels in the water are a common thing that gets overlooked. Without inhibitor, the water becomes corrosive and can damage the manifold, pump, and pipework from the inside — all without any external signs until something fails.

Warning Signs Your Underfloor Heating Needs Attention
Don’t wait for a full breakdown before calling an engineer. These are the signs that something isn’t right:
- Cold zones or cold spots — one room or part of a room isn’t warming up, even after an hour
- System taking much longer to heat up — floor used to be warm in 30 minutes and now it takes 2 hours
- Thermostat reading correctly but floor feels cold — suggests a pump, actuator, or flow problem
- Strange noises from the manifold area — gurgling, clicking, or humming that wasn’t there before
- Pressure dropping regularly on a wet system — there may be a slow leak in the floor pipework or at the manifold
- Higher than usual energy bills — the system is working harder than it should to maintain temperature
- Error codes on the thermostat or controller — these need to be diagnosed rather than reset and ignored
Any of these warrant a call to a qualified heating engineer. Catching a fault early almost always means a cheaper and simpler repair.
Common Underfloor Heating Faults Explained
Faulty actuator (water system)
Actuators sit on the manifold and open or close to allow flow into each zone. When they fail, a zone either stays permanently cold (actuator stuck closed) or warm all the time (stuck open). Replacing an actuator is usually a straightforward job when the manifold is accessible.
Pump failure (water system)
The pump circulates water through the system. If it fails completely, the whole system stops working even though the boiler is running fine. If it’s running but struggling, some zones may be warm and others cold depending on resistance in the circuits.
Damaged heating element (electric system)
The heating element under the floor can be damaged by later renovation work — drilling, nailing, or cutting into the screed or subfloor. A partial break causes a cold section. A complete break causes the entire circuit to fail. In some cases, an electrician can repair the element with a specialist splice kit; in others, the flooring needs to come up.
Thermostat or sensor failure
Both electric and water systems rely on thermostats. A failed stat can cause the system to run continuously (high bills), not run at all (cold floor), or behave erratically. Replacing a stat is usually affordable and quick. The floor sensor (which tells the stat when the floor has reached the right temperature) is another common failure point in electric systems.
Dirty or degraded system water
In wet systems, water quality degrades over time. Sludge builds up in the pipework and manifold, reducing flow and efficiency. A system flush with fresh inhibitor restores performance — and can make a significant difference to running costs.
What to do if your underfloor heating stops working completely
- Check the thermostat is set correctly and the programmer hasn’t lost its schedule
- For wet systems: check the pressure gauge on the boiler — if it’s below 1 bar, repressurise
- Check the circuit breaker for the underfloor heating hasn’t tripped
- If none of these fix it, call a heating engineer — don’t keep resetting error codes without diagnosis
What Does Underfloor Heating Servicing Cost in Sheffield?
Costs vary depending on the system type, size, and what’s found during the inspection. As a general guide for Sheffield and South Yorkshire:
- Electric system health check: £60–£120 depending on system size
- Water system service (manifold, pump, zones, thermostat check): £120–£200 for a typical home
- System flush and inhibitor recharge: £150–£300 depending on system size
- Actuator replacement: £80–£150 per zone including parts and labour
- Pump replacement: £150–£300 including parts and labour

Is servicing worth it?
Compared to the cost of a pump or manifold replacement when a fault has progressed, a service is very good value. It also keeps the system running efficiently — a poorly maintained wet system can use 15–20% more energy than one that’s been properly looked after.
How to Prevent Costly Underfloor Heating Repairs
Most expensive underfloor heating repairs are preventable. Here’s what makes the biggest difference:
- Book an annual service for wet systems — inhibitor levels, pump condition, and manifold checks catch problems before they escalate
- Don’t ignore thermostat errors — error codes are diagnostic information, not something to reset and hope for the best
- Before any renovation work near underfloor heating — tell your contractor the system is there. Cable and pipe routing should be on your installation documents; if you don’t have them, ask us to trace the system first
- Run the system briefly in summer — for wet systems especially, a short circulation run prevents stagnation and keeps the pump moving
- Don’t run the system without inhibitor — if you’ve recently had the system drained and refilled, make sure inhibitor was added before it was brought back into service
Frequently Asked Questions
Can I service my underfloor heating myself?
For electric systems, you can check the thermostat settings and look for error codes yourself. Testing the element resistance requires a multimeter and some electrical knowledge. Anything involving the wiring or consumer unit connection should be done by a qualified electrician. For wet systems, pressure checks are something homeowners can monitor, but manifold, pump, and inhibitor work should be carried out by a qualified heating engineer — especially if the system is connected to a boiler.
My underfloor heating is warm in some rooms but not others — what’s wrong?
This is most commonly a zone control issue — a failed actuator, a blocked circuit, or a thermostat fault in that area. It can also be caused by an imbalanced system where some circuits get more flow than others. A heating engineer can test each zone and identify the issue relatively quickly.
How long does a service take?
A standard service on a water-based system typically takes 1.5–2.5 hours depending on the number of zones and whether any issues are found. An electric system health check is usually 45–90 minutes. If a flush is needed, allow half a day.
Do I need to be in while the work is carried out?
For most servicing work, yes — the engineer will need access to the manifold (usually in a cupboard or utility area) and to each thermostat. They may also need to walk through each zone to check the floor temperature at various points.
My underfloor heating was installed 10 years ago and has never been serviced — is it too late?
It’s never too late to service a system. A long-overdue first service may find more issues than a routine annual one — degraded water, worn pump, tired actuators — but it’s still far better than continuing without one. Many systems that haven’t been maintained still respond very well to a flush and service.
